Please for safety don't install that harness, if you get into a collision it will severely injure you. I strongly urge you to cancel your order or sell them if you already have them. I don't even know why those are still being offered to the public, or anyone for that matter.
I had a whole big lesson in harness belts this year after denied access to the track from having an unsafe installation.
The only harness you should be putting in the car is a Schrothe Rally 3 or 4. The Rally 3 is preferred.
Anything other then those two harnesses will require a welded on harness and rollbar and must be 5 or 6 pt, 6 point preferred.
